UCHE NWOFOR Doubtful To Face AZ Alkmaar
Published: November 01, 2012
VVV Venlo forward Uche Nwofor is a major injury worry ahead of this
weekend's clash against AZ Alkmaar in the Dutch championship.
The Nigeria youth - teamer did not complete training on Wednesday following an injury to his left knee, which needed the immediate attention of club medics.
Nwofor told allnigeriasoccer.com: ''I was in contention with a teammate, but it wasn't to my advantage. I missed my balance and fell awkwardly with my knee on the ground. I felt pain and could not walk when it happened.
''I don't know yet if I would be able to play against AZ on Sunday. The team physio will tell me the possibility if I would play or not.''
With three goals in nine matches, 21 - year -old Nwofor is VVV Venlo's top scorer this campaign.
